相关文章
线段树 区间赋值 + 区间加减 + 求区间最值
线段树好题:P1253 扶苏的问题 - 洛谷 | 计算机科学教育新生态 (luogu.com.cn)
区间赋值 区间加减 求区间最大。
对于区间赋值和区间加减来说,需要两个懒标记,一个表示赋值cover,一个表示加减add。
区间赋值的优先级大于区间加…
建站知识
2025/1/10 1:47:50
用了这款插件,零代码基础也能写代码你信吗?
写在前面
使用过chatGPT的同学,可能都会有过这样的经历?遇到代码不会的问题,本能的就去求助chatGPT,然后并根据chatGPT的回答去优化代码。但是,没了梯子的话,chatGPT是不是也帮不上忙了?还是只…
建站知识
2025/1/10 5:48:17
图的广度优先遍历的单源路径、无权图的最短路径问题、BFS性质附Java代码
目录
使用BFS求解单源路径问题
BFS重要性质
无权图的最短路径问题 使用BFS求解单源路径问题
import java.util.ArrayList;
import java.util.Collections;
import java.util.LinkedList;
import java.util.Queue;public class SingleSourcePath {private Graph G;private i…
建站知识
2024/11/30 4:25:39
分布式训练原理总结(DP、PP、TP 、ZeRO)
文章目录 一、分布式训练基础知识1.1 集合通信、集合通信库1.2 通信模式1.2.1 Parameter Server(2014)1.2.2 Ring-AllReduce(2017) 1.3 同步范式1.4 大模型训练的目标公式 二、数据并行2.1 DataParallel(DP)2.2 Distri…
建站知识
2024/12/20 10:10:22
mac matplotlib显示中文
以下默认字体,在mac ventura上测试能成功显示中文: import matplotlib.pyplot as plt
import matplotlib#from matplotlib import font_manager
#plt.rcParams[font.sans-serif] [Heiti TC]#plt.rcParams[font.sans-serif] [Songti SC]#plt.rcParams[f…
建站知识
2024/12/12 6:34:25
k8s:endpoint
在 Kubernetes 中,Endpoint 是一种 API 对象,它用于表示集群内某个 Service 的具体网络地址。换句话说,它连接到一组由 Service 选择的 Pod,从而使它们能够提供服务。每个 Endpoint 对象都与相应的 Service 对象具有相同的名称&am…
建站知识
2024/11/30 18:26:58
CSS3网页布局基础
CSS布局始于第2个版本,CSS 2.1把布局分为3种模型:常规流、浮动、绝对定位。CSS 3推出更多布局方案:多列布局、弹性盒、模板层、网格定位、网格层、浮动盒等。本章重点介绍CSS 2.1标准的3种布局模型,它们获得所有浏览器的全面、一致…
建站知识
2025/1/6 20:07:17
性能测试知多少----性能测试分类之我见
从这一篇开始,虫师向性能方面发力。翻看自己的博客,最早的时候热衷于jmeter,于是写了几篇图文并茂的文章(其实,主要是操作截图加文字描述),之后,由于看到好多朋友关于性能的知识什么…
建站知识
2024/11/30 18:23:58